“With large language models (LLMs) being rapidly integrated into the healthcare industry, an increasing number of hospitals, healthcare professionals, and even patients are relying on AI chatbots for various purposes, including workflow optimization,” explains a research article on AI Chatbots and Challenges of HIPAA Compliance for AI Developers and Vendors.
The use of these technologies creates new challenges for healthcare organizations trying to protect sensitive information. As the article explains, “The deployment of AI chatbots in the healthcare industry can be accompanied by certain privacy risks both for data subjects and the developers and vendors of these AI-driven tools.”
That’s why healthcare organizations must understand the risks involved when using AI tools to handle protected health information (PHI).
How AI chatbots are being used in healthcare
According to the research article, hospitals and physicians may enter patient health data into AI chat tools to answer routine medical questions, create medical documentation, generate patient letters and medical summaries, improve patients’ understanding of procedures and side effects, and generate clinical and discharge notes.
Patients can also interact directly with AI systems. The article notes that “patients engage in a customized conversation and share their own PHI with an AI chat tool” when looking up medical questions and recommendations. The article explains that when an AI chatbot interacts with a user, it “initially collects data which is then processed and transformed into a mathematical representation.” The chatbot subsequently uses training data to identify patterns and generate predictions about the most likely response. For example, a doctor may use an AI chatbot to assist in diagnosing a patient's symptoms based on the data collected during the conversation. However, in this case, the doctor must understand what happens to the patient’s information after it is entered into an AI tool.
When AI vendors become business associates
HIPAA applies differently depending on the relationship between a healthcare organization and the technology provider. The article describes a situation in which a HIPAA-covered entity enters a business associate agreement with an AI developer or vendor to disclose patients’ electronic medical records. In that situation, “The AI developer/vendor will be a business associate of the covered entity under HIPAA.”
As a result, business associates have different obligations under HIPAA when they handle PHI on behalf of covered entities. The author describes HIPAA as one of the leading federal health privacy laws in the United States, with the Privacy Rule focused on protecting “individually identifiable health information,” or PHI.
A deeper look into HIPAA’s limitations
The research article argues that HIPAA does not necessarily cover every situation involving health data and AI. The author states that there are healthcare AI scenarios in which “HIPAA lacks sufficient protection for patients and clarity regarding the responsibilities of AI developers and vendors.”
The article explains that when a patient provides PHI to an AI chatbot for medical advice, the AI developer or vendor may be “neither a covered entity nor a business associate.”
The same issue can arise when a hospital or physician provides PHI to an AI chatbot for workflow optimization. According to the article, if the AI developer or vendor is not a HIPAA-covered entity, business associate, or subcontractor, “that PHI is no longer regulated under HIPAA.”
This shows us the limitation of relying on HIPAA alone. As the author points out, “a considerable number of AI developers and vendors are technology companies that operate outside the traditional scope of HIPAA’s covered entities and business associates framework.”
Therefore, simply asking whether a technology is being used in healthcare may not be enough to determine what protections apply.
Health information can exist outside HIPAA
Another challenge is that sensitive health information can exist in places that do not meet HIPAA's definition of PHI. The article explains that personal information can fall outside HIPAA even when it can be used to draw conclusions about an individual's health. The author also points to user-generated health information, including health information posted on social media, as information that falls outside HIPAA's scope.
An individual's health information does not necessarily become less sensitive when it’s stored outside a HIPAA-covered system. The article also raises concerns about re-identification, noting a “significant risk of privacy violation through re-identification of health datasets that are de-identified through the Safe Harbor mechanism,” referring to this process as “data triangulation.”
For example, an individual's health data that is shared on social media platforms can be pieced together with other publicly available information to re-identify the person, potentially compromising their privacy.
The FTC is expanding the health-data privacy conversation
In addition to HIPAA compliance, the article examines Federal Trade Commission (FTC) enforcement actions regarding consumer health data, including cases against Flo Health, Easy Healthcare, GoodRx, BetterHelp, and 1Health.
More specifically, “The FTC has currently taken a proactive stance in protecting health data,” increasing privacy considerations for companies handling health information. Several of the cases involved allegations concerning the disclosure or sharing of health information with third parties. For example, the FTC alleged that Flo Health shared consumers’ personal health information with third parties including Google and Facebook, despite its privacy promises.
The GoodRx case similarly involved allegations concerning unauthorized disclosures of consumers’ personal health information to companies including Facebook and Google.
BetterHelp faced allegations concerning disclosure of consumers’ health information to third parties, deceptive privacy representations, and failures to take reasonable measures to safeguard collected health information.
Why organizations must use a risk-based approach
The author writes that organizations should treat health data in a way that is compliant with “the letter of HIPAA” and “its spirit and purpose.” More specifically, organizations should look at how health information moves through their entire workflow.
The article specifically recommends that organizations “minimize their data collection to what is strictly necessary.” It also recommends monitoring tracking technologies to prevent “unintended and unlawful collection or sharing” of consumers’ health information.
Furthermore, the research article mentions the National Institute of Standards and Technology's AI Risk Management Framework and explains that its goal is “to offer a resource to organizations designing, developing, deploying, or using AI systems.” The framework also helps manage AI risks while promoting trustworthy and responsible development and use. For example, organizations can use the framework to assess potential risks associated with their AI systems and implement appropriate safeguards to protect sensitive health data. This approach can help organizations mitigate privacy concerns and maintain HIPAA compliance.

FAQs
Can AI chatbots process protected health information (PHI)?
Yes. AI chatbots can process PHI when they are designed or configured to handle health information on behalf of a healthcare organization. For example, a healthcare provider may use an AI chatbot to answer patient questions, assist with appointment scheduling, summarize patient communications, or support administrative and clinical workflows. If the chatbot handles PHI in these circumstances, the organization must check that its use complies with HIPAA and that appropriate safeguards are in place.
Are AI developers subject to HIPAA?
AI developers can be subject to HIPAA when they handle PHI on behalf of a HIPAA-covered entity or business associate. In these circumstances, the developer may qualify as a business associate and must comply with the applicable HIPAA requirements governing its use and disclosure of PHI.
For example, if a hospital contracts with an AI developer to provide a chatbot that accesses patient records, the developer may be acting as the hospital's business associate. The specific HIPAA obligations will depend on how the AI system is used and what services the developer provides.
When is an AI vendor considered a business associate?
An AI vendor may be considered a business associate when it creates, receives, maintains, or transmits PHI on behalf of a HIPAA-covered entity or another business associate. This could include an AI company providing a chatbot, transcription service, clinical documentation tool, or other system that processes PHI as part of a healthcare organization's operations.
In these situations, the healthcare organization generally needs a business associate agreement (BAA) with the vendor. The BAA establishes how the vendor may use and disclose PHI and requires the vendor to implement appropriate safeguards to protect that information.
